ChatGPT 开发语言揭秘语言背后的科技实力
ChatGPT是一种基于人工智能的语言生成模型,能够理解和生成人类类似的自然语言文本。这种强大的技术背后涉及到复杂的开发语言和技术架构。本文将从多个方面揭秘ChatGPT背后的科技实力,探讨其开发语言的特点以及所蕴含的技术内涵。
1. Python语言的灵活性和生态系统
ChatGPT的主要开发语言之一是Python,这得益于Python语言本身的灵活性和丰富的生态系统。Python是一种简洁而强大的编程语言,其简单易读的语法使得开发者能够更快速地实现复杂的算法和模型。Python拥有庞大的开源社区和丰富的第三方库,为ChatGPT的开发提供了丰富的资源和支持。
2. TensorFlow和PyTorch等深度学习框架
ChatGPT的开发离不开深度学习框架,其中最主要的包括TensorFlow和PyTorch等。这些框架提供了丰富的深度学习工具和算法,为ChatGPT模型的训练和优化提供了重要支持。TensorFlow和PyTorch在模型部署、性能优化等方面也拥有不同的特点,开发者可以根据实际需求选择合适的框架。
3. 自然语言处理技术的突破与创新
ChatGPT的开发语言还涉及到自然语言处理(NLP)技术的突破与创新。随着深度学习技术的发展,NLP领域取得了巨大的进步,如Transformer模型的提出和BERT、GPT等预训练模型的问世。ChatGPT的诞生正是基于这些先进的NLP技术,使得它能够在语言理解和生成方面取得突破性的成果。
ChatGPT背后的科技实力不仅体现在其强大的语言生成能力上,更体现在其丰富的开发语言和技术架构之中。Python语言的灵活性、深度学习框架的支持以及自然语言处理技术的突破,共同构成了ChatGPT的核心技术基础。未来,随着人工智能技术的不断发展和进步,ChatGPT及其相关技术将继续推动人类对语言理解和生成的探索,为人机交互和智能应用带来更多可能性。